What is C mount CCTV cameras?

A C mount is a type of lens mount commonly found on 16 mm movie cameras, closed-circuit television cameras, machine vision cameras and microscope phototubes. C-mount lenses provide a male thread, which mates with a female thread on the camera.

What is the difference between C mount and CS mount lens?

The difference between C mount and CS mount is flange focal length that from lens mount to image plate.CS mount lens cannot use for C mount lens due to the focal length difference and cannot get focus image. Please check lens mount of camera when selecting lens.

What is C mount diameter?

C-Mount. The C-Mount standard is one of the most common lens mount types in machine vision. The C-Mount standard features a thread 1” in diameter with 32 threads per inch (TPI). The C-Mount flange distance is 17.526mm.

How many days can CCTV record?

Most security camera footage is stored for 30 to 90 days. This is true for hotels, retail stores, supermarkets, and even construction companies. Banks keep security camera footage for up to six months to comply with industry regulatory requirements.

Are CCTV cameras effective?

Does CCTVs Reduce Crime? Because security cameras deter burglars, they do have an impact on crime rates. A study based on 40 years of evaluation research showed that CCTVs caused a notable reduction in crime rates. Crime decreased by 13 percent in areas with security cameras compared to control areas.

What are C and CS mounts in a CCTV lens?

CCTV Lenses are available in two different lens mounts. “C-Mount” lenses have a flange back distance of 17.526mm vs. 12.5mm for “CS-Mount” lenses. Many of today’s cameras can accept either type of lens, but it is important to make sure that camera and lens are compatible and set up properly.

What is a CS mount adapter?

With an adapter, a C-mount lens can be used with a CS-mount camera (Figures 3 and 4). The adapter increases the separation between the lens and the camera’s sensor by 5.0 mm, to ensure the lens’ focal plane aligns with the camera’s sensor plane.

What cameras use EF lenses?

They include the EF mount, for use with Canon’s full-frame (24 x 36mm) and APS-C (22.3 x 14.9mm) format DSLRs, the EF-S mount for use exclusively with Canon’s APS-C format DSLRs, and the EF-M mount, designed for use exclusively with Canon EOS M mirrorless cameras.

Which is better NVR or DVR?

The difference between DVR and NVR systems come down to the cost, how the data is transmitted, and type of cameras. NVR systems tend to have better picture quality, as well as easier installation, increased flexibility, and native support for audio on every camera that has a microphone.

Does CCTV record voice?

In short, the answer is yes, CCTV camera systems are designed to record audio in conjunction with images. However, whether or not an employer or a retail location is allowed to record audio is another matter entirely.
